原文:【 DB_Oracle】Oracle多表关联更新

很多场景我们需要依据两个表的某个字段进行关联更新。 select from table t select from table t 现需求:参照table 表修改table 表,修改条件为两表的fname列内容一致。 常见陷阱:update table t set t .fmoney select t .fmoney from table t where t .fname t .fname 执行后 ...

2020-11-26 19:57 0 621 推荐指数:

查看详情

oracle多表关联更新

oracle更新语句不通MSSQL那么简单易写,就算写出来了,但执行时可能会报 这是由于set哪里的子查询查出了多行数据值,oracle规定一对一更新数据,所以提示出错。要解决这样必须保证查出来的值一一对应。 原理 Update语句的原理是先根据where条件查到数据后,如果set中有子查询 ...

Mon Oct 26 05:12:00 CST 2015 0 2316
Oracle多表关联如何更新多个字段

注意点:1、被update主表一定要加上过滤条件。2、查询出来更新结果集,同时也要作为被更新主表的条件,作为同步大家都是更新这部分数据。update student stu  set (stu.name,stu.sex) =  (select bak.name,bak.sex  from ...

Mon Mar 08 22:28:00 CST 2021 0 635
Oracle多表关联如何更新多个字段

注意点:1、被update主表一定要加上过滤条件。2、查询出来更新结果集,同时也要作为被更新主表的条件,作为同步大家都是更新这部分数据。update student stu  set (stu.name,stu.sex) =  (select bak.name,bak.sex  from ...

Wed Sep 20 19:21:00 CST 2017 0 6672
Oracle - 函数及多表关联

函数一般是在数据上执行的,它给数据的转换和处理提供了方便。只是将取出的数据进行处理,不会改变数据库中的值。函数根据处理的数据分为单行函数和聚合函数(组函数),组函数又被称作聚合函数,用于对多行数据进行 ...

Wed May 15 08:22:00 CST 2019 0 493
oracle多表关联update

日常的开发中一般都是写的单表update语句,很少写多表关联的update。 不同于SQL Server,在Oracle中,update的多表连接更新和select的多表连接查询在使用的方法上存在较大差异。 语法比较难以说得清楚,直接上例子就妥了。 特别之处在于,两个表之间 ...

Sat Oct 05 16:26:00 CST 2019 0 2598
DB_Oracle】impdp/expdp导入导出dmp文件

dmp文件是Oracle数据库的转储文件,用于在不同主机之间进行数据迁移。通常使用expdp和impdp命令进行dmp文件的导出导入,expdp和impdp是服务端工具,只能在Oracle服务端使用。 一、从数据库导出dmp文件 切换到Oracle安装目录的宿主用户,然后通过expdp进行导出 ...

Mon Aug 31 23:41:00 CST 2020 0 2643
 
粤ICP备18138465号  © 2018-2026 CODEPRJ.COM